Found out my local library in Irvine has free tool rentals for residents
I was at the Heritage Park Library last Tuesday picking up a hold, and I noticed this little flyer near the checkout desk. It said the library system offers tool lending for Irvine residents. I thought no way, so I asked the librarian and she confirmed it. They have things like hedge trimmers, stud finders, even a power washer. I borrowed a post hole digger this weekend to put up a mailbox and saved myself like 40 bucks buying one. It's limited to cardholders and you need to reserve online, but it's totally free.
